Analytics Engineer

Crexi

$123K — $160K *
Information Technology
Less than 5 years of experience
Job Overview by Ladders

Qualifications

  • Bachelor's degree in an analytical field (e.g., Economics, Finance, Mathematics, Statistics, Computer Science).
  • 2-5 years of experience in analytics engineering, data engineering, or data analysis with dbt and data modeling.
  • Strong SQL skills and ability to write complex queries in Snowflake or similar cloud warehouse.
  • Hands-on experience with dbt, including writing models, tests, and documentation.
  • Familiarity with BI tools (Sigma, Looker, Tableau) and product analytics platforms (Mixpanel, Amplitude).

Responsibilities

  • Define and instrument KPIs in partnership with Finance, Product, and Sales.
  • Develop core dbt models: build, test, and document staging and mart models as the single source of truth for metrics.
  • Build and maintain Sigma dashboards and self-service datasets for stakeholders.
  • Design and manage ETL and Reverse ETL syncs using Fivetran to push data into key platforms.
  • Collaborate with Product and Engineering to track events and run multivariate tests for product insights.
  • Contribute to entity resolution by developing canonical models in Snowflake.
  • Translate business questions into modeled data through cross-functional collaboration.
  • Identify and resolve data quality issues through dbt tests and alerts.
  • Implement AI-powered workflows for internal data products such as automated reporting and data validation.
  • Ensure compliance with data privacy and ethical handling of data.

Benefits

  • Rapidly growing startup culture with dynamic work environment.
  • Flexible team structure allowing for career progression.
  • Health, Dental, and Vision insurance available.
  • Collaborative culture with numerous team activities.
Full Job Description
About This Role:

The Analytics Engineer owns the data models, KPI definitions, and trusted datasets that power decisions across the company. This role sits on the Internal Data Products team and is responsible for translating business logic into well-tested, version-controlled dbt models in Snowflake. You will work closely with Product, Sales, Finance, and Marketing to define what we measure, how we measure it, and ensure the data is reliable enough for stakeholders to act on without asking questions.

What You'll Do
  • Defines and instruments company-level and product-level KPIs in partnership with Finance, Product, and Sales.
  • Owns and develops the core dbt models: builds, tests, and documents staging, intermediate, and mart models that serve as the single source of truth for business metrics.
  • Builds and maintains Sigma dashboards and self-service datasets that stakeholders use without analyst intervention.
  • Designs and manages ETL and Reverse ETL syncs (Fivetran) that push curated data into Salesforce, HubSpot, and Iterable.
  • Partners with Product and Engineering to instrument event tracking (Mixpanel), define behavioral metrics, and run multivariate tests that inform product decisions.
  • Contributes to entity resolution efforts: helps build canonical account and contact models in Snowflake that downstream systems reference.
  • Works cross-functionally with Sales, Marketing, Finance, and Customer Success to translate business questions into modeled, governed data.
  • Proactively identifies data quality issues, builds dbt tests and alerts, and improves pipeline reliability.
  • Builds and implements AI-powered workflows for internal data products, including automated reporting agents, LLM-driven data validation, and natural-language interfaces to warehouse data.
  • Ensures compliance with data privacy and security regulations and maintains ethical data handling practices.
  • Identifies opportunities to improve data-driven decision-making and proposes solutions

Who You Are
  • Bachelor's degree in an analytical field (e.g. Economics, Finance, Mathematics, Statistics, Computer Science).
  • 2-5 years of experience in analytics engineering, data engineering, or a data analyst role that included dbt and data modeling.
  • Strong SQL skills with experience writing complex queries in Snowflake or a comparable cloud data warehouse; hands-on experience with dbt (Core or Cloud), including writing models, tests, and documentation.
  • Experience with a BI tool such as Sigma, Looker, or Tableau, and familiarity with product analytics platforms (Mixpanel, Amplitude) and event-based data.

Why Crexi?
  • Rapidly growing startup with a dynamic work environment
  • Flexible team structure with the ability to progress in career
  • Health, Dental, and Vision insurance
  • Collaborative culture and numerous team activities


The California base pay range for this position is $123,000 to $160,000 per year with eligibility for generous commissions, equity, and healthcare insurance. The total compensation package offered to a successful candidate will depend on several factors, which may include, but are not limited to, the type and length of experience applicable to the role and within the industry, job-related skills, job level, and geographic location. Commercial Real Estate Exchange, Inc ("Crexi") is a multi-state employer, and this salary range may not reflect positions that work in other states.

Similar Jobs

More Jobs at Crexi

  • Analytics Engineer
    $123K — $160K *
    Vista, CA 92084 (San Diego County)
    Information Technology
    In-Person
  • Analytics Engineer
    $123K — $160K *
    Playa Vista, CA 90094 (Los Angeles County)
    Information Technology
    In-Person

More Information Technology Jobs

Find similar Analytics Engineer jobs: